Collections

Anonymous
Tea Leaf Storage Jar18th century

Not on view
Large stoneware storage jar with a spherical body, short neck, and four small loop handles at the shoulder, covered in a mottled natural ash glaze in shades of olive green, mustard yellow, and dark brown
Artist or Maker
Anonymous
Title
Tea Leaf Storage Jar
Culture
Chinese or Japanese
Place Made
Japan
Date Made
18th century
Period
Edo period (1603 - 1868)
Medium
Tanba ware (or Chinese); stoneware with natural ash glaze
Dimensions
11 5/8 x 10 15/16 in. (29.5 x 27.7 cm)
Credit Line
Gift of Laura Andreson
Accession Number
AC1998.42.1
Classification
Ceramics
Collecting Area
Japanese Art
